5-Ingredient Banana Oat Pancakes
Fluffy, naturally sweet pancakes from pantry staples. no flour, no refined sugar, ready in fifteen minutes. Kid-approved breakfast champion.

Step-by-step
Blend all ingredients until smooth, about 30 seconds.
Heat a non-stick skillet over medium-low. Melt butter.
Pour ¼-cup pools. Cook 2 minutes until bubbles form and edges look dry.
Flip carefully. these are more delicate than regular pancakes. Cook 90 seconds more.
Stack and top with berries, maple syrup, or peanut butter.
Cook's tip
Bananas must be ripe. brown-spotted ripe. Green bananas make pasty, bitter pancakes.
Storage
Refrigerate 3 days. Reheat in a toaster for crisp edges.
Freezer: Stack with parchment between each. Freeze 2 months. Toast from frozen.

Frequently asked questions
Vegan version?
Sub each egg with 1 tbsp ground flax + 3 tbsp water, rested 5 minutes. Slightly denser but very good.
Truly gluten-free?
Yes if you use certified gluten-free oats. Regular oats are often cross-contaminated.
